What Is The Dominant Religion In The Philippines?

What Is The Dominant Religion In The Philippines? The Philippines proudly boasts to be the only Christian nation in Asia. More than 86 percent of the population is Roman Catholic, 6 percent belong to various nationalized Christian cults, and another 2 percent belong to well over 100 Protestant denominations. When Did Anglo-Saxons Convert To Christianity?

When Did Anglo-Saxons Convert To Christianity? The first native Anglo-Saxon bishop was Ithamar, enthroned as Bishop of Rochester in 644. The decisive shift to Christianity occurred in 655 when King Penda was slain in the Battle of the Winwaed and Mercia became officially Christian for the first time.
